8.6 Use in vehicles for transporting persons with reduced mobility
WARNING
Improper use in vehicles for transporting persons with reduced mobility
Risk of serious injury when using the product as a seat
►
The product has
not
been approved by the manufacturer for use as a seat in vehicles for transporting persons
with reduced mobility.
►
In vehicles for transporting persons with reduced mobility, only use the seats installed in the vehicle with the
corresponding personal restraint systems.
►
Information on the current status of our measures is available from the qualified personnel.
The product Eco Buggy has not been approved by the manufacturer for use as a seat in a vehicle for transporting
persons with reduced mobility.
8.7 Care
CAUTION
Lack of or improper cleaning
Health hazard due to infections, damage to the product due to user error
►
Clean the product at regular intervals.
►
Do not clean the product with a jet of water or a pressure washer. The penetration of water can cause corro
sion and subsequent malfunctions.
►
Check the driving behaviour of the product after cleaning it.
8.7.1 Cleaning
8.7.1.1 Cleaning by hand
1) Remove the pads and covers (Detaching and attaching pads, Detaching/attaching the covers) and separate the
covers from the pads.
2) Wipe the covers and pads with a damp cloth. Allow to dry.
3)
If needed:
Wash covers made from spacer fabrics at max.
40 °C
.
INFORMATION: The covers may also be washed in a washing machine if they are put in a washing bag
or pillowcase.
8.7.1.2 Cleaning belts/straps
INFORMATION
Follow the laundry recommendations on the product and the information in the instructions for use for the product
concerned.
Straps with plastic buckles
If needed, the straps may be cleaned as follows:
•
In the washing machine at
40 °C - 60 °C
. The manufacturer recommends using a washing bag and a mild
detergent.
•
By gently wiping with warm soapy water. Some disinfectant may also be added if necessary.
•
By wiping with a clean, dry, absorbent cloth.
Additional cleaning instructions
•
Allow the belts to air dry. Ensure that the belts and pads are completely dry before installation.
•
Do not expose the belts to direct heat (e.g. sunshine, stove or radiator).
•
Do not iron or bleach the belts.
8.7.2 Disinfection
1) Thoroughly clean the pads before disinfecting.
2) Wipe all parts of the product with a disinfectant.
Important information about disinfecting
•
If the product is used by more than one person, using a conventional disinfectant is required.
•
Only use colourless water-based disinfectants. Observe the instructions for use provided by the manufacturer.
